Preflop: Standard open and value 4bet. The BB plays 18/13 in 83 hands and 3bets 11,1% (28,6% vs Hero). Maybe the size could be a bit bigger since we are deeper. When he called, I think his range is AQ+, AK, QQ-JJ and occassionally KK+ and TT.
Flop: Not the greatest flop because he might have sets there, but he also has alot of AQ, AK and KQ, I believe. I think cbetting is optimal, but not sure how to react to raise. I feel like I should fold because I can't see him value raising AQ, KK or bluffing AK.
Turn: If I was ahead on the flop, I probably still am. When he called the flop, I believe he has something like AQ, KQ and occasionally AK, KK and TT. Sometimes he would slowplay sets, but I expect them to raise on that board on the flop. So, I decided to target those one pair hands and AK. Since it's hard to expect them to call 2 barrels in 4bet pot OOP, I decided to bet smaller. At the same time the plan was to fold if he raises because I don't see him bluffing or value raising worse, especially when I block AsKs. So with those smaller bet I give myself a chance to fold vs his shove.
River: Very interesting card because AQ and KQ came there, so the plan was to fold if he donks. When he checks, the first instinct was to check back, but then I realised that there is no point for him to check Qx because he should expect me to call almost 100% of my range, so no need for him to slowplay. At that point I put him on AK, KK and TT so decided to shove.
